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/security/4.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Java 集群中节点的通信是scala参与者的一个很好的用途吗?_Java_Scala_Akka_Actor - Fatal编程技术网

Java 集群中节点的通信是scala参与者的一个很好的用途吗?

Java 集群中节点的通信是scala参与者的一个很好的用途吗?,java,scala,akka,actor,Java,Scala,Akka,Actor,我正在构建一个java/Scala应用程序,它将部署在集群中的数百个节点中。我想到了以下想法。而不是为我的服务构建RESTAPI,在这里节点将相互通信、查询和执行操作。我只需使用akka参与者,这样一个参与者可以向其他参与者发送消息,这将使我从管理restapi甚至发现节点负载平衡等整个过程中省去(尽管不必异步) 注意:我知道使用参与者作为异步编程的手段而不是锁的动机,我只是想知道我所建议的用例是否是客家演员的好用例,还是我遗漏了什么,谢谢。看看@ghik Thank,我想知道在我只需要一个集群

我正在构建一个java/Scala应用程序,它将部署在集群中的数百个节点中。我想到了以下想法。而不是为我的服务构建RESTAPI,在这里节点将相互通信、查询和执行操作。我只需使用akka参与者,这样一个参与者可以向其他参与者发送消息,这将使我从管理restapi甚至发现节点负载平衡等整个过程中省去(尽管不必异步)


注意:我知道使用参与者作为异步编程的手段而不是锁的动机,我只是想知道我所建议的用例是否是客家演员的好用例,还是我遗漏了什么,谢谢。

看看@ghik Thank,我想知道在我只需要一个集群和集群中的服务相互通信的地方使用这个框架是否是一个好的实践,这是我的最佳选择吗?(多个服务每个服务与集群中的其他服务对话,我不一定需要异步服务,但我不介意)。